Miami Union

May 11, 1911 

STOUFFER, ENOCH P. - Potsdam--E. P. Stouffer, a leading Potsdam contractor, died Thursday May 4, at 3 p.m. from injuries received by falling from a scaffold two weeks ago.  Enoch P. Stouffer, son of Josiah and Lucinda Stouffer, was born at Trotwood, Ohio, September 5, 1867.  On November 6, 1890, he was united in marriage to Clara E. Jones, of Laura.  At the age of 14 years he confessed Christ and united with the Christian church of Trotwood.  After marriage he settled in Potsdam, and in 1892 he with his wife united with the United Brethren church remaining a faithful member until the time of his death.  During the time he served the church in various places of responsibility.  He was trustee of the church and president of the Brotherhood class.  When at all possible he never failed to be present at all the services of the church.   He also belonged to the Free Masons, Odd Fellows, Jr. O. U. A. M., and Eastern Star, three of which orders were present in a body at the funeral.  His near relatives who survive are his wife, one brother and one sister, and those of his friends are many.  His presence from the community will be greatly missed.  The funeral was held from the Potsdam U. B. church Saturday afternoon and was conducted by Revs. Powell and Bone and his body was interred in the cemetery at Laura.
